NEW COLLECTION IN CHILDREN'S ROOM
Beginning Readers
After receiving several requests, we have begun separating our Beginning Readers from the rest of the Easy book collection.  These titles such as the Harper I Can Read & Early I Can Read books are designed for children just learning to read on their own.  We recently purchased 50 books in this group and are in the process of revising the rest of the Beginning Readers and moving them from the Easy to Beginning section.  We hope this will make it easier for you to find books for your young ones who are just entering the world of reading for themselves.


SNAKES, SNAKES AND MORE SNAKES
Gary The Snakeman Returns For Family Reading Night

Family Reading Night, Nov. 20th will mark the return of Gary "The Snakeman" to the library.  Gary is a walking encyclopedia of information about snakes, snake myths and snakes as pets.  Gary runs his own snake shop in Quincy Illinois and he loves to share information about these often misunderstood creatures.  He brings several live specimens (and always leaves with the same number he brings). 

 

Gary will be here at 6:00pm on Thursday, Nov. 20th so mark your calendars for this fun and informative program!




DATABASE OF THE MONTH
Find Out About The Electronic Reference Resources Our Library Offers

This is the second installment of Database of the Month in which we will feature information about the various electronic resources currently offered at the library. 

Gale Virtual Reference Library.  This resource offers a number of highly-acclaimed reference and information titles in an e-book format.  At the present time there are approximately 1,950 titles available to our library users.  Some of the resources available include the Encyclopedia of World Biography, Short Stories For Students, Writers Directory 2009 and the Gale Encyclopedia of Science.  Several broad categories such as Art, History, Biography, etc. take you to specific titles, or you can perform a general inquiry that searches all 1950 titles simultaneously. 

This resource is available on all library computers.  Login is automatic so you do not need a user id or password.  As with all electronic resources, the books are never checked out, lost or misshelved and the materials are updated as new information is made available. 

The Gale Virtual Reference Library puts hundreds of reference titles at your fingertips.  Stop by the library today and check it out!




BOOK DONATIONS
Policies For Donations

Our library always welcomes donations of new best sellers, popular DVD's and high-interest non-fiction.  However, due to our limited storage space we ask that you contact the library first before bringing large numbers of other types of books.  Generally, we cannot use old  textbooks, magazines, condensed books and VHS-format video.  We ask that you hold these types of items until we announce a book sale. 

We also ask that you NOT leave items by the door after hours.  We often find that the things dropped off are not even suitable for the book sale and must be disposed of.
